Roborock Q5 Pro+ Robot Vacuum and Mop vs Dreame L10s Ultra Robot Vacuum & Mop
The Roborock Q5 Pro+ Robot Vacuum and Mop is the smarter buy for budget-conscious shoppers due to its impressive 5,500 Pa suction power. On the other hand, the Dreame L10s Ultra Robot Vacuum & Mop shines with its comprehensive base station that handles everything from emptying to mop washing. While it offers a lower suction power of 5,300 Pa, the additional features justify its flagship status, particularly for those who prioritize convenience and advanced obstacle avoidance.

Comparison: Roborock Q5 Pro+ Robot Vacuum and Mop vs Dreame L10s Ultra Robot Vacuum & Mop

Roborock Q5 Pro+ Robot Vacuum and Mop

Dreame L10s Ultra Robot Vacuum & Mop
| Criterion | Roborock Q5 Pro+ Robot Vacuum and Mop | Dreame L10s Ultra Robot Vacuum & Mop |
|---|---|---|
| Rating | ★4.2(881)Amazon | ★4(1,120)Amazon |
Navigation | PreciSense LiDAR Navigation (Systematic, map-based cleaning with adaptive route algorithms). | AI Action Navigation (LDS LiDAR + RGB Camera + 3D Structured Light for precise path planning and fast mapping). |
Mapping | LiDAR mapping (Multi-level mapping, Quick Mapping, 3D Map Viewing, Matrix Map). | 3D Mapping (Multi-floor mapping up to 4 floors, Room segmentation, Virtual Walls, No-Go Zones). |
Obstacle Avoidance | Standard sensor-based avoidance (No AI camera/structured-light object recognition). | AI Action (RGB Camera + 3D Structured Light; identifies 30+ obstacle types and generates avoidance strategies). |
Suction Pa | 5,500 Pa | 5,300 Pa |
Brush System | DuoRoller Brush (Dual all-rubber main brushes to resist hair tangles) + Single side brush. | Bristleless Rubber Brush (Floating design optimized to resist hair tangles and stay close to uneven surfaces). |
Mopping | Yes (Basic snap-on mop module with 0.05 gal / 180 mL onboard water tank). | DuoScrub™ Mopping System (Dual rotary mops spinning at 180 RPM with adjustable water flow). |
Mop Lift | No (No mop lifting; requires manual removal of mop module for carpets). | 0.28" (7 mm) Automatic Mop Lift (Raises mops when carpet is detected). |
Carpet Boost | Yes (Automatic Carpet Boost). | Yes (Ultrasonic carpet detection automatically increases suction and lifts mops). |
Battery | 14.4V / 5200 mAh Lithium-ion | 14.4V / 5200 mAh Lithium-ion |
Runtime | Up to 240 min (in Silent Mode) | Up to 210 min (Vacuum Only in Quiet Mode) / 160 min (Vacuum + Mop) |
Charging Time | < 6 hours | Approx. 3.5 hours |
Dustbin | 0.20 gal (770 mL) — Extra large onboard bin | 0.09 gal (350 mL) — Internal bin |
Water Tank | 0.05 gal (180 mL) | 0.02 gal (80 mL) — Internal tank (Auto-refilled by dock) |
Auto Empty | Yes | Yes |
Dock Type | RockDock Plus Auto-Empty Dock (2.5 L / 0.66 gal dust bag, rated for up to 7 weeks; approx. 12.01" W x 17.32" D x 17.64" H). | Universal Base Station (Auto-Empty, Auto-Wash, Hot Air Dry, Auto-Refill, Solution Adding). Tanks: 2.5L Clean / 2.4L Dirty / 3L Dust Bag. Dims: 16.6" x 13.4" x 22.3". |
Mop Wash | No | Yes (Automatic mop washing with cleaning solution) |
Mop Dry | No | Yes (Hot Air Drying; finishes in approx. 2 hours) |
Filtration | E11 Rated Washable Filter | E12 Rated Washable HEPA Filter |
Noise Level | Approx. 67 dB (Balanced Mode) | Approx. 59 dB (Lowest Mode) |
App Features | Roborock App (No-Go Zones, Invisible Walls, Custom Cleaning Schedules, Pin-n-Go, Multi-Level Mapping up to 4 floors). | Dreamehome App (Remote Video Control, 3D Map Viewing, Customized Cleaning Strategy, Multi-floor Maps). |
Voice Assistants | Amazon Alexa, Google Home, Apple Siri Shortcuts. |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ant, Siri Shortcuts. |
Multi Floor | Yes (Up to 4 map levels supported). | Yes (Stores up to 3-4 maps). |
Threshold Climb | 0.79" (20 mm) | 0.78" (20 mm) |
Height | 3.80" (96.5 mm) | 3.82" (97 mm) |
Dimensions | 13.78" (L) x 13.90" (W) x 3.80" (H) | 13.78" (L) x 13.78" (W) x 3.82" (H) |

Roborock Q5 Pro+ Robot Vacuum and Mop
✓ Pros:
- • Impressive 5,500 Pa suction power for its price tier
- • DuoRoller dual rubber brushes significantly reduce hair tangles
- • Massive 770 mL onboard dustbin combined with 2.5 L auto-empty dock
- • Excellent battery life (240 min) suitable for large homes
- • Reliable LiDAR navigation with fast mapping capabilities
✗ Cons:
- • Passive mopping only (drag-and-wipe, no scrubbing or lifting)
- • Lacks advanced AI obstacle avoidance (struggles with cables/socks)
- • No automatic water refilling or mop washing in the dock

Dreame L10s Ultra Robot Vacuum & Mop
✓ Pros:
- • Comprehensive all-in-one base station handles emptying, washing, drying, refilling, and solution dispensing
- • AI Action obstacle avoidance uses a real RGB camera to identify and avoid specific objects like shoes and cables
- • Dual rotary mops provide significantly better scrubbing performance than static drag-mops
- • Remote video camera feature allows you to monitor your home and pets via the app
- • Excellent navigation speed and mapping accuracy due to the combination of LiDAR and VSLAM
✗ Cons:
- • Mop lift height (7mm) is lower than newer competitors (10-12mm), risking dampness on high-pile rugs
- • Base station dirty water tank (2.4L) is slightly smaller than some rivals, requiring more frequent emptying
- • Suction power (5,300 Pa) is strong but has been surpassed by newer 'Gen 2' and 'X' series models

Which one is better?
The Roborock Q5 Pro+ Robot Vacuum and Mop is the better buy for most people - its 5,500 Pa suction power crushes the 5,300 Pa of the Dreame L10s Ultra. That said, grab the Dreame L10s Ultra if you want full automation with mop washing and drying - it's worth it for the hassle-free experience.
Who should buy each?
Choose the Roborock Q5 Pro+ Robot Vacuum and Mop if: you want powerful suction at an affordable price, need long battery life of 240 minutes, or prefer a simple, effective mopping solution.
Choose the Dreame L10s Ultra Robot Vacuum & Mop if: you want a fully automated cleaning experience, need advanced obstacle avoidance, or prefer to monitor your home remotely via the app. (130.51 oz weight)
